CKLF-FM is a Canadian radio station serving Brandon, Manitoba at 94.7 FM. The station uses its on-air brand name 94.7 Star with a hot adult contemporary format.
CKLF is owned and operated Pattison Media Ltd. It's housed, along with CKLQ-FM, at 624 14th Street East, on Brandon's northeast side.
History[edit]
On September 17, 1999, Riding Mountain Broadcasting was licensed by the CRTC to operate a new FM radio station at Brandon on the frequency 94.7 MHz.[1]
In September 2022, Westman announced the sale of CKLF and CKLQ to Pattison Media.[2]
